Thermal window replacement involves removing existing windows and installing new, energy-efficient models designed to improve a building’s insulation. This service typically includes selecting the right type of windows for the property, preparing the opening, and properly sealing the new units to prevent drafts. The goal is to enhance indoor comfort by reducing heat transfer through the windows, which can lead to lower heating and cooling costs. Homeowners seeking to upgrade their windows often turn to local contractors who specialize in this service to ensure the installation is done correctly and efficiently.
Problems that thermal window replacement helps solve include drafts, condensation, and difficulty maintaining consistent indoor temperatures. Older windows may have deteriorated seals, warped frames, or single-pane glass that no longer provide adequate insulation. These issues can cause increased energy bills and discomfort during extreme weather conditions. Replacing such windows with modern, insulated options can significantly improve the overall energy efficiency of a property. This service is also useful for homeowners who notice frequent condensation buildup or experience difficulty controlling indoor temperatures despite using their heating or cooling systems.

The overview below groups typical Thermal Window Replacement proj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Lancaster, PA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or thermal window repairs or replacements in Lancaster often range from $250 to $600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on window size and materials used.
Full Window Replacement - Replacing an entire thermal window generally costs between $1,000 and $3,000 per window. Larger, more complex projects can reach $4,500 or higher, but most projects stay within the mid-range.
Multiple Window Installations - When replacing several windows at once, local contractors often offer package deals that can range from $8,000 to $20,000 for a typical home. Costs vary based on the number of windows and their sizes.
Custom or High-End Projects - Custom-designed or premium thermal windows for larger or high-end homes can exceed $5,000 per window. These projects are less common and tend to push into the higher cost tiers.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are thermal window replacements? Thermal window replacements involve installing new windows designed to improve insulation and energy efficiency in homes and buildings in Lancaster, PA and nearby areas.
How do thermal windows improve energy efficiency? Thermal windows reduce heat transfer through improved insulation features, helping to maintain consistent indoor temperatures and potentially lowering energy costs.
What types of thermal windows are available? There are various options including double-pane, low-emissivity coatings, and insulated frames, allowing homeowners to choose based on their specific needs and preferences.
Are thermal window replacements suitable for historic or older homes? Yes, many local contractors can install thermal windows that complement the style of historic or older homes while providing modern energy benefits.
